3. On the Synergies Between an Electronic Waybill and Intelligent Transport Systems Services
Abstract : The main purpose of this thesis is to investigate potential synergies between an electronic waybill (e-Waybill) and other Intelligent Transport System (ITS) services. An e-Waybill service, as presented in this thesis, should be able to perform the functions of a paper waybill (which is an important transport document and contains essential information about a consignment) and it should contain at least the information specified in a paper waybill. 5. Channel Estimation Aspects of Reconfigurable Intelligent Surfaces
Abstract : In the sixth generation of wireless communication systems (6G), there exist multiple candidate enabling technologies that help the wireless network satisfy the ever-increasing demand for speed, coverage, reliability, and mobility. Among these technologies, reconfigurable intelligent surfaces (RISs) extend the coverage of a wireless network into dead zones, increase capacity, and facilitate integrated sensing and communications tasks by consuming very low power, thus contributing to energy efficiency as well.
